Virginia HB 648 (2020) — Prescription Monitoring Program; information disclosed to Emergency Department Care Coord. Program.
Prescription Monitoring Program; information disclosed to the Emergency Department Care Coordination Program; redisclosure. Provides for the mutual exchange of information between the Prescription Monitoring Program and the Emergency Department Care Coordination Program and clarifies that nothing shall prohibit the redisclosure of confidential information from the Prescription Monitoring Program or any data or reports produced by the Prescription Monitoring Program disclosed to the Emergency Department Care Coordination Program to a prescriber in an electronic report generated by the Emergency Department Care Coordination Program so long as the electronic report complies with relevant federal law and regulations governing privacy of health information. This bill is identical to SB 575.
